Human Resources Generalist

Jefferson CountyBeaumont, TX
Onsite

About The Position

Supports the goals, objectives, and mission of the Human Resources and Risk Management Departments by performing a wide range of specialized and administrative HR duties. This role involves greeting and assisting applicants, managing department communications, preparing various documents, updating job descriptions, processing applications and new hire paperwork, conducting onboarding and employment verifications, maintaining files, and handling open records requests. The position also involves ordering office supplies, assisting with projects, managing confidential material, consulting with managers on personnel needs, advising on County policies, assisting with the identification badge system, and providing clerical backup for the Risk Management Department. Additionally, the role may assist with the development and presentation of training programs and orientation. Regular and predictable attendance is essential.
